To monitor and control what uses the battery
1 From the Home screen, tap Apps
> Settings > About phone > Battery > Battery use.
2 The bottom of the screen displays battery usage time and also lists applications or services using
battery pow
er from greatest amount to least.
3. Installing an Open Source Operating System
Installing an open source operating system on your phone and not using the operating system
provided by the manufacturer can cause your phone to malfunction.
Warning!
• If you install and use an OS other than the one provided by the manufacturer, your phone is no longer
covered by the warranty.
• To protect your phone and personal data, download applications only from trusted sources, such as Play
Store. If some applications are not properly installed on your phone, your phone may not work properly- or
serious errors may occur. You will need to uninstall those applications and all of its data and settings from
the phone.
4. Using an unlock pattern
Set a screen lock to secure your phone from unauthorized use. To set the screen lock, follow the
process below.
From the Home screen, tap Apps
> Lock screen > Select screen lock and select from Swipe,
Face Unlock, Pattern, PIN or Password.
NOTE: In case that you have trouble with Face Unlock, you can unlock the screen with a pattern
and/or PIN as a backup.
